Job Description

The Regional Business Unit Leader (RBUL) is responsible for the execution of the BU strategy across the APAC Region. The RBUL will ultimately be responsible to drive the financial performance of the regional P&L for the BU. The RBUL will develop and execute the tactical execution plans in alignment and close coordination with the Global Business Unit Leader/ GM. The Regional Business Leader will effectively manage the regional sales and regional marketing teams within their region. Sales Management will include Compensation Plan development, Commercial Plan execution, and regional customer engagement and interaction. Marketing Management will include category strategy creation, category execution and management of the regional marketing organization. The high-level goal of the Regional Business Leader will be to act as a partner to the Global Business Unit and work to disseminate the strategy and priorities directly to the customer base within the region.

The RBUL works in close collaboration with the GM to ensure alignment with the global BU strategy and liaises with the APAC Regional President in the matrix.
